describe the imageThere was finally a break in the clouds this past Sunday, just in time for the annual Race for the Place 5K. Several members of the Zinner & Co. family participated.

Zinner & Co. has been a proud sponsor of the event, held at Beachwood Mall to celebrate National Cancer Survivors Day, for many years as it supports our good friends at The Gathering Place. Started in 2000 as a nonprofit cancer support center in the greater Cleveland community, The Gathering Place focuses on the emotional, physical and spiritual needs of cancer patients and their families. The Gathering Place offers free education centers, support groups, exercise and nutrition classes to individuals and families touched by cancer. During times of pure despair and fear, The Gathering Place has been a sanctuary for over 21,500 individuals since its inception.

The Race for the Place always brings in a large crowd, but this year was bigger than ever with over 4,200 registered participants who raised $350,000 for the cause! Team Zinner included Gabe Adler (with wife, Nikki), Robin Baum, Howard Kass (with wife, Cindy) Sue Krantz (with husband, Jonathan, and children Adam and Rachel), Matt Aloisi, Laura Haines, Patti Puterbaugh and Spike Radway, who ended up finishing in the top 20 for his age division.
